Non-traded REITs typically charge high upfront fees to compensate a firm or individual selling the investment and to lower their offering and organizational costs. These fees can represent up to 15 percent of the offering price, which lowers the value and return of your investment and leaves less money for the REIT to invest.The REIT’s portfolio currently has a 90.5% occupancy rate. Most non-traded REITs are structured as a "finite life investment," meaning that at the end of a given timeframe, the REIT is required either to list on a national securities exchange or liquidate. The proliferation of non-traded REITs is triggering a paradigm shift in REIT equities and M&A markets. REIT take-private equity volume has totaled $86 billion since 2018, more than 17 times larger than IPO equity volume. With no IPOs issued year-to-date 2022, there were five take-privates representing over $21 billion in equity volume already.

The non-traded REIT industry has made news in recent years due to the large sums of retail investor capital which has poured into the space.Non-traded REITs' lack of liquidity mitigates share price volatility. So, while both publicly traded and non-traded REITs reflect the effects of recession, REIT NAV generally will fluctuate less than market price. For investors seeking ways to diversify traditional stock and bond portfolios, REITs offer an attractive alternative.Non-traded REITs are referred to as NAV REITs because a monthly NAV calculation is the valuation metric utilized by the sponsor to convey value to shareholders and this is also the unit of measure utilized in the subscriptions and redemption process.
